Already though, business is being affected across the country by this rise in gasoline. Wayne Hochwarter of the Florida State University's College of Business surveyed more than 800 full-time employees across the southeastern United States this spring when gas prices hovered at about $3.50 per gallon (of course now prices are well beyond that) and found employees are simply unable to detach themselves from the stress caused by escalating gas prices.

National Tire Safety Week begins April 20-26. Did you know that drivers behind the wheel of the one in four cars with at least one significantly under inflated tire face increased risks on the road, wasted fuel and an accelerated deterioration of their tires?

65 percent of teen motorists cite checking tire pressure as a top fuel saving tip yet only six percent properly check tire pressure. In fact, half surveyed by the Rubber Manufacturers Association (RMA) admitted to never checking their tires. Can we say blowout boys and girls?
